Valencia-Real Madrid Preview: Los Che out to avenge cup defeat

Ernesto Valverde's side will have revenge on their minds after they were aggrieved by the manner of their loss to the Castilian giants in the Copa del Rey quarter-final first leg

By Karthick Arvinth

Valencia duo Daniel Parejo and Joao Pereira will sit out Sunday's Primera Division clash against Real Madrid through suspension.

Sergio Canales (knee) and Jeremy Mathieu (ankle) are also unavailable, while captain David Albelda and defender Victor Ruiz are doubts.

Los Che boss Ernesto Valverde will serve a touchline ban after he was sent off in the 2-0 Copa del Rey defeat at the Santiago Bernabeu on Tuesday.

Cristiano Ronaldo is back from suspension for Madrid, along with goalkeeper Antonio Adan, who could replace Iker Casillas between the sticks.

Kaka and Sergio Ramos serve bans, while defender Pepe is sidelined through injury.

  DID YOU KNOW?
  • Valencia have won seven of their last nine matches in all competitions.
  • Los Che have failed to beat Real Madrid in their last eight head-to-head meetings, losing six.
  • Fernando Gago (pictured, right) made 119 Liga appearances for Madrid between 2007 and 2011, scoring one goal.
  • Real Madrid have won just one of their last six away matches across all competitions (W1, D2, L3).
  • The Castilian giants are on a three-match winning streak at the Mestalla.
  • Gonzalo Higuain has scored five times at Mestalla, making him the second-highest scoring Madrid player away at Valencia after Alfredo Di Stefano (six).

Prediction
Madrid are struggling to win away from home and will face a hostile reception at Mestalla following the acrimonious fallout from their last meeting on Tuesday. Valencia's home form has been good this season despite some recent mishaps, and they could nick a point out of this.
